Quality Control Of Compound Puerariae Tablets And Its Protective Effect On Cardiovascular System In Aging Rats

Objective: Determination of the content of the main active substances in Compound Puerariae tablets prepared by single and mixed extraction.To elucidate the protective effect and mechanism of Compound Pueraria tablets on cardiovascular aging..Methods: Using SHIMADZU VP-ODS column(250mm×4.6,5um),The mobile phase is methanol-0.1% phosphoric acid aqueous solution,The volume flow is 0.9ml/min,The column temperature is 30 ?.The rat model of aging was established by subcutaneous injection of D-galactose,50 male Wistar rats were randomly divided into normal group,model group,Compound Pueraria tablets,high,low dose group.after 45 days later,using AU5800 automatic biochemical analyzer to mensurate the serum Hcy;using xanthine method to mensurate the serum superoxide dismutase activity in rats;using colorimetric method to mensurate glutathione peroxidase activity;using TBA method to mensurate the malondialdehyde content.Take the thoracic aorta to make pathological section.using TUNEL method to mensurate myocardial cell apoptosis rate,using JC-1 staining to mensurate the changes of mitochondrial membrane potential.using Spss16 to analyze the content of Hcy,superoxide dismutase activity,glutathione peroxidase activity,body weight,myocardial cell apoptosis rate and the percentage of JC polymer.Using HE staining the rat thoracic aorta,Histopathological changes of blood vessels were observed under light microscope,Scanning electron microscope was used to observe the microstructure of myocardium.Results: The mass concentration of puerarin and daidzein showed a good linear relationship with the peak area in the range of 15.2-236.8ug/ml and 2.5-12.5ug/ml,The average recovery rate was 98.4%,98.7%,RSD were 2.36%,3.14%,The regression equations were y = 5993.21407X-376.78985,y = 6146x+73.6200,The correlation coefficients were 0.9994,0.9993.The Hcy level,body weight were significantly different(P<0.01)between model group and the normal group,the drug group and the model group,The levels of SOD,GSH-PX and MDA in serum of rats in each group multiple comparison were significantly different(P<0.05).The apoptosis rate of myocardial cells in each group multiple comparison was significantly different(P<0.05).The percentage of JC-1 in myocardial cells of rats in each group multiple comparison were significantly different(P<0.05).In the model group,the pathological changes of vascular structure were serious,and the administration group had different degrees of improvement.Conclusion:The established method is simple,accurate and reproducible.The results provide a reliable basis for improving the quality control of compound Pueraria tablets.Dgalactose can increase the content of Hcy in the serum of aging rats.D-galactose induced aging rat model can be used to study vascular aging.Compound puerarin tablet has a good protective effect on oxidative stress in rats.Compound Gegen tablets can reduce the level of Hcy in the serum of d-galactose induced aging rats and protect the vascular structure.Compound puerarin tablet can reduce the excessive apoptosis of cardiac muscle cell.Compound puerarin tablet has the function of maintaining the stability of mitochondrial transmembrane potential of cardiac muscle cell.
